“…Traditional surgical treatment not only cannot be completely cured but also is prone to postoperative complications. With the development of tissue engineering technology, researchers have been exploring treatment methods for ureteral regeneration. − Xiao et al prepared the decellularized ureter with a new perfusion - decellularized method, and the results showed that the decellularized ureter might be a potential substitute for engineered ureteral tissue repair . Koch et al decellularized porcine ureters with different cross-linking agents.…”
